The Enterprise Information Security Office (EISO) is proud to announce
this year’s State and National Cyber Security Awareness theme:
“Cyber Security Is Our Shared Responsibility.” The EISO has put
together again a “Security Speaker of the Week” program. Each
week’s speaker is intended to help increase our understanding of
the threats we face, the solutions we can use and our roles and
responsibilities in building and maintaining a secure environment.
Speaking events will be held twice daily every Thursday throughout the
month of October. Admission to each event is free. Afternoon sessions
will be webcast. This year’s speakers and topics include:
